Younger persons are still less likely to have a driver’s license than in the 1980s

Green Car Congress

by Michael Sivak. Since 2011 , I have periodically examined changes in the proportion of persons with a driver’s license as a function of age. The previous study compared data for 1983 (as the baseline) with those for 2008, 2011, 2014, and 2017. The results showed that between 1983 and 2014 there was a substantial decrease in the licensing of younger persons, with an increase in the licensing of older persons.

Fisker Ocean electric SUV starts at $37,499, pre-tax credit; leases for $379/mo

Green Car Congress

Fisker is pricing its new Ocean electric SUV with an MSRP of US $37,499. After the US federal tax credit is applied, the cost of the Fisker Ocean drops to a starting price of US$29,999 (US). Reservations are now open through the Fisker mobile app on the App Store and Google Play store, or the Fisker website and are set at US$250. ORNL researchers advance performance benchmark for quantum computers

Green Car Congress

Researchers at the Department of Energy’s Oak Ridge National Laboratory (ORNL) have developed a quantum chemistry simulation benchmark to evaluate the performance of quantum devices and guide the development of applications for future quantum computers. Their findings were published in an open-access paper in npj Quantum Information. Toyota’s top-selling US hybrid isn’t the Prius

Green Car Reports

The top-selling Toyota hybrid vehicle in the U.S. over the past year wasn’t part of the Prius family—or, technically, a passenger car. In 2019, the Toyota RAV4 Hybrid wins that crown. Hyundai Motor Group to double its EV fleet by 2025

Discover EV

Hyundai Motor Group, which comprises Hyundai and Kia, has committed to spending more than £66bn over the next five years on vehicle electrification, autonomous driving and other new technologies and initiatives. This will take the line-up of electrified vehicles from its current 24 up to 44 by 2025.

Why Mazda thinks a small battery is better for the MX-30

Discover EV

Mazda revealed its first EV – the MX-30 SUV – at the Tokyo Motor Show and we were more than a bit taken aback by its puny battery. At just 35.5kWh it is smaller even than that in a B-segment Renault ZOE, but Mazda reckons that's all we need as well as it being better for the environment.
